The physician self referral law, known as the Stark Law, prohibits referring patients to particular health seRvices with which the physician, or an immediate family member, has a financial relationship. 42 U.S.C Section 1395nn. [read post]

In Piedmont Health Services, Inc. and Piedmont Health Services Medical Providers United, Case No. 10-RC-286648, Region 10 of the National Labor Relations Board (Region) issued a Decision and Direction of Election (DDE) in which it held that physicians are not supervisors under the National Labor Relations Act (the Act) simply by virtue of their position in the healthcare institution.
